(Free)dinkedit isn't too bad. I prefer it strongly over Windinkedit.
I don't think anyone's written a comprehensive tutorial for using the editor, though, so that's a bit of a try & learn from your mistakes kind of experience. There's Tut1.txt in the Dink Smallwood\Develop\ folder, which can get you started.
